Ignoring the evidence

I WOULD like to congratulate Jennifer Hough on her excellent report (News, Sept 7).

I and many others have been victims of psychotropic drug abuse. It is outrageous that the IMB ignores the actual experiences of those who have taken SSRIs while they rely so much on fees from the pharmaceutical industry. Many people worldwide have found that SSRIs can cause them serious harm, even suicide, yet the IMB completely ignore this evidence. When so-called scientific evidence is mostly funded by the pharmaceutical industry, how can people have good, effective medicines?

Mary Maddock
